## Service Accounts: Nightfill Scheduler

Nightfill runs nightly data backfills against the warehouse. It executes under the `svc-nightfill` account, which has read access to raw event tables and write access to the derived schemas only. Contractors should never run backfills under personal accounts; use the service account via the job runner. Jobs authenticate to the scheduler API with a key checked into the secrets manager, reproduced here for setup.

API key for bageg-kajef: vxb2-ss

Subject: DR drill — BounceHerd processor, Thursday

Team, we will fail over the BounceHerd email bounce processor to the Tarnwick standby cluster on Thursday morning. Expect paused bounce classification for roughly twenty minutes; do not reprocess queues manually. If the standby console asks you to unseal the replay store, use the recovery passphrase below.

vault phrase of fahip-bagag = drudor-ulays-zoreth-fenir-rusiel-jorir-ulair-joreth-ulavan-ralael

### Handover: Ledgerly Payments — Flaky Integration Tests

Hey team — the flaky tests in the Ledgerly payments suite are almost always the settlement-retry ones; just rerun them before panicking. If the sandbox gateway wedges entirely, you'll need to reset it via the maintenance console, which asks for the standing recovery passphrase. That passphrase is kept right below this note for convenience.

unlock words, baguf-badug: aldath-ralwyn-gilath-oliys-sorius-raleth-pelmir-praeth-lamix-druvan-siliel-fraax-queniel

Leadership Review Briefing — Warranty Overrun

Branch managers: warranty costs on the Halverton pump series ran 34% over budget this quarter. Driver: seal failures in early production batches. Fix is in place; claims should taper by next quarter. Hold replacement stock per the revised allocation. Escalate anomalies weekly. The remediation plan and its commercial context follow confidentially below.

confidential, kahog-bawif: The northern region missed its Pramir quota by 20.0 percent last quarter. Casaxek Freight plans to lower the Fraion list price by 41.5 percent in December. The finance team signed off on a budget of $236.4 million for Project Druius. The renewal with Fenysix Partners closes at $91.3 million a year, 2.1 percent below the last contract.